Why Music is Important When Creating Games
When the first sound chips for computers were made, they had rudimentary square wave sounds that they could produce. Space Invaders may have laid the foundation for all video games soundtracks today. The evolution of game music goes from square waves, to FM synthesis, and eventually PCM audio.
